Now that the trend cycle is slowly transitioning out of remnants of the Y2K era and into the notorious fashion of the early 2010s, it’s only right that we look back on one of the ultimate A-listers of the time executing one of the most controversial looks of the period.
Fresh off the heels of premiering the final film in the epochal “Harry Potter” series, Emma Watson made an appearance at a special screening of her then-latest movie, “The Perks of Being A Wallflower” in the contentious dress-over-pants trend. The look came courtesy of Raf Simons’ Fall 2012 Couture collection for Christian Dior, and Watson put her own chic spin on it, making a little black dress feel all the more cool.

The look features a strapless sweetheart-neckline mini, which meets a peplum-like skirt at the waist, layered over a pair of similarly fabricated cigarette trousers and a classic pump, all in black. The cherry on top was a heart-shaped key hung around her neck by a delicate gold chain.
